Output 90336b4dc80fbedbfc1dc44bc2b08b00ca9b296649d5179bddcf6b4618e714f3:1

value
6637800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b70601f944ede62b60e396b7051eb78211c4c9c OP_EQUAL
address
3QcW9gJuKL4g68ozVEaCtsWbi6dF4T6NrE
transaction
90336b4dc80fbedbfc1dc44bc2b08b00ca9b296649d5179bddcf6b4618e714f3
confirmations
328666
spent
true